org.codeswarm

fallible

package fallible

Visibility
  1. Public
  2. All

Type Members

  1. case class Failure[+E](errors: List[E]) extends Fallible[Nothing, E] with Product with Serializable

    Class Failure[E] represents a list of errors of type E.

  2. sealed abstract class Fallible[+A, +E] extends AnyRef

    Represents a value or a list of errors explaining why the value is absent.

  3. case class Success[+A](value: A) extends Fallible[A, Nothing] with Product with Serializable

    Class Success[A] represents existing values of type A.

Value Members

  1. object Failure extends Serializable

  2. object Fallible

Ungrouped